How they compare

Spain currently reports 26,295 kt against 24,976 kt in Niger, a difference of 1,319 kt.

That makes Spain's figure about 1.1 times Niger's.

Across all 34 years both countries report, Spain has been ahead every year.

Niger ranks 34th and Spain ranks 32nd of 221 countries.

Spain has averaged higher in every one of the 4 decades both report.

Head to head by decade

Decade Niger Spain Difference Ahead
1990s 8,527 kt 25,420 kt 16,893 kt Spain
2000s 12,802 kt 28,186 kt 15,384 kt Spain
2010s 18,488 kt 26,560 kt 8,071 kt Spain
2020s 24,901 kt 27,357 kt 2,456 kt Spain

Averages of every year both report within each decade.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
